1. What is the Craftsman OBD2 Scanner Model 47156?
The Craftsman OBD2 scanner model 47156 is an automotive diagnostic tool that allows users to read and interpret trouble codes from a vehicle’s onboard computer. This diagnostic procedure identifies potential problems and informs repair decisions.
1.1 Key Features of the Craftsman 47156 OBD2 Scanner
The Craftsman 47156 OBD2 scanner is designed with specific features to streamline automotive diagnostics. These include ease of use, comprehensive code reading, and additional diagnostic capabilities. The following table outlines the key features:
Feature | Description |
---|---|
Code Reading | Reads and interprets diagnostic trouble codes (DTCs) from the vehicle’s computer, providing a description of the issue. |
Live Data | Displays real-time data from the vehicle’s sensors, allowing for dynamic monitoring of engine performance. |
Freeze Frame | Captures data from the moment a fault code is triggered, providing a snapshot of the conditions under which the problem occurred. |
Erase Codes | Allows the user to clear diagnostic trouble codes after repairs have been made, resetting the check engine light. |
Compatibility | Compatible with all OBD2 compliant vehicles (vehicles sold in the USA since 1996). |
Display | Features a clear and easy-to-read display, which helps in quickly understanding the diagnostic information. |
Ease of Use | Designed for both DIY enthusiasts and professional mechanics, with an intuitive interface that simplifies the diagnostic process. |
Updateability | Some models support software updates, ensuring the scanner remains compatible with newer vehicles and diagnostic protocols. |

4.2 Step-by-Step Installation Guide for Windows
- Locate the Downloaded File: Find the downloaded driver file, usually in your “Downloads” folder.
- Extract the Files (if necessary): If the file is in a ZIP format, right-click and select “Extract All.”
- Run the Installer: Double-click the setup.exe file to start the installation.
- Follow the On-Screen Instructions:
- Accept the license agreement.
- Choose an installation location (the default location is usually fine).
- Follow any additional prompts.
- Connect the Scanner: When prompted, connect the Craftsman OBD2 scanner to your computer using a USB cable.
- Complete the Installation: The installer will detect the scanner and complete the driver installation.
- Restart Your Computer: Restart your computer to ensure the driver is properly installed.

5.1 Checking Device Manager (Windows)
- Open Device Manager:
- Press
Windows key + X
and select “Device Manager.”
- Press
- Locate the Scanner:
- Look for the Craftsman OBD2 Scanner under “Ports (COM & LPT)” or “Other devices.”
- Check for Errors:
- If there is a yellow exclamation mark next to the scanner, it indicates a driver issue.
- Update the Driver:
- Right-click on the scanner and select “Update driver.”
- Choose “Search automatically for updated driver software.”
5.2 Reinstalling the Driver
- Uninstall the Driver:
- In Device Manager, right-click on the scanner and select “Uninstall device.”
- Check the box “Delete the driver software for this device” if available.
- Restart Your Computer:
- Restart your computer to remove the driver completely.
- Reinstall the Driver:
- Follow the installation steps outlined in Section 4.

6. How to Use the Craftsman OBD2 Scanner Model 47156 for Diagnostics?
Effectively using the Craftsman OBD2 scanner involves several steps to accurately diagnose vehicle issues.
6.1 Connecting the Scanner to Your Vehicle
- Locate the OBD2 Port:
- The OBD2 port is usually located under the dashboard on the driver’s side.
- Plug in the Scanner:
- Ensure the vehicle is turned off.
- Plug the Craftsman OBD2 scanner into the OBD2 port.
- Turn on the Ignition:
- Turn the ignition to the “ON” position, but do not start the engine.
6.2 Reading and Interpreting Trouble Codes
- Power on the Scanner:
- The scanner should power on automatically. If not, check the connection.
- Select “Read Codes”:
- Navigate the scanner menu and select “Read Codes” or a similar option.
- View the Codes:
- The scanner will display any stored diagnostic trouble codes (DTCs).
- Interpret the Codes:
- Use the scanner’s built-in database or an online resource to look up the meaning of each code.
6.3 Understanding Freeze Frame Data
Freeze Frame data provides a snapshot of the vehicle’s sensor readings at the moment a trouble code was triggered. This information can be invaluable for diagnosing intermittent issues.
- Access Freeze Frame Data:
- Navigate the scanner menu and select “Freeze Frame” or a similar option.
- Review the Data:
- The scanner will display parameters such as engine RPM, vehicle speed, and sensor readings.
- Analyze the Data:
- Look for unusual readings that may have contributed to the trouble code.
6.4 Clearing Trouble Codes
After repairing the issue, you can clear the trouble codes to reset the check engine light.
- Select “Erase Codes”:
- Navigate the scanner menu and select “Erase Codes” or a similar option.
- Confirm the Erase:
- Follow the on-screen prompts to confirm the erase.
- Verify the Clear:
- Start the vehicle and check if the check engine light remains off.
Note: Clearing codes does not fix the underlying problem. The check engine light will reappear if the issue persists.
7. Common OBD2 Codes and Their Meanings
Understanding common OBD2 codes can help you quickly identify and address vehicle problems. Here is a table of some frequent codes and their meanings, drawing on data from the Society of Automotive Engineers (SAE) standards:
Code | Description | Possible Causes |
---|---|---|
P0171 | System Too Lean (Bank 1) | Vacuum leak, faulty oxygen sensor, dirty mass airflow sensor |
P0300 | Random/Multiple Cylinder Misfire Detected | Faulty spark plugs, ignition coils, fuel injectors |
P0420 | Catalyst System Efficiency Below Threshold (Bank 1) | Faulty catalytic converter, exhaust leak, faulty oxygen sensor |
P0101 | Mass Air Flow (MAF) Circuit Range/Performance Problem | Dirty or faulty MAF sensor, intake air leaks |
P0113 | Intake Air Temperature Circuit High Input | Faulty intake air temperature sensor, wiring issues |
P0301 | Cylinder 1 Misfire Detected | Faulty spark plug, ignition coil, fuel injector |
P0011 | “A” Camshaft Position – Timing Over-Advanced or System Performance (Bank 1) | Faulty camshaft position sensor, oil control valve, low oil level or pressure |
P0401 | Exhaust Gas Recirculation Flow Insufficient Detected | Clogged EGR valve, faulty EGR solenoid, vacuum leaks |
P0442 | Evaporative Emission Control System Leak Detected (Small Leak) | Loose or faulty gas cap, damaged fuel tank, leaks in EVAP system hoses |
P0131 | O2 Sensor Circuit Low Voltage (Bank 1, Sensor 1) | Faulty oxygen sensor, wiring issues, exhaust leaks |
8. Advanced Diagnostic Techniques
For more complex issues, consider using advanced diagnostic techniques.
8.1 Live Data Streaming
Live data streaming allows you to monitor the vehicle’s sensors in real-time. This is useful for identifying intermittent issues and diagnosing performance problems.
- Select “Live Data”:
- Navigate the scanner menu and select “Live Data” or a similar option.
- Choose Parameters:
- Select the sensors you want to monitor (e.g., engine RPM, coolant temperature, oxygen sensor voltage).
- Monitor the Data:
- Observe the data while the engine is running.
- Look for unusual fluctuations or readings.
